[Premium]{class="badge positive" title="Se vad som ingår i Target Premium."}

Använd dynamiska och statiska inkluderingsregler

Information om hur du skapar inkluderingsregler för villkor och kampanjer i Adobe Target och lägger till dynamiska eller statiska filtreringsregler för att få bättre resultat för dina rekommendationer.

Processen för att skapa och använda inkluderingsregler för kriterier och kampanjer liknar den för användningsexempel och exempel. Både kriterier och kampanjer och användningen av inkluderingsregler omfattas av detta avsnitt.

Lägga till filtreringsregler i villkor section_CD0D74B8D3BE4A75A78C36CF24A8C57F

Klicka Add Filtering Rule under Inclusion Rules när du skapar villkor.

include_options_new image

Vilka alternativ som är tillgängliga varierar beroende på vilken bransch- och rekommendationsnyckel som valts.

Lägga till filtreringsregler i kampanjer section_D59AFB62E2EE423086281CF5D18B1076

När du skapar en befordran väljer du Promote by Attribute och klickar sedan på Add Filtering Rule.

include_options, bild

Filtertyper section_0125F1ED10A84C0EB45325122460EBCD

I följande avsnitt visas olika filtreringsalternativ för Dynamic Filtering och Filter by Value för både villkor och kampanjer:

Dynamisk filtrering

Dynamiska inkluderingsregler är kraftfullare än statiska inkluderingsregler och ger bättre resultat och engagemang. Tänk på följande:

  • Dynamiska inkluderingsregler ger rekommendationer genom att matcha ett attribut i en användares profilparameter eller i ett mbox-anrop.

    Du kan t.ex. skapa en"De mest populära villkoren"-rekommendation. Från de returnerade rekommendationerna kan du filtrera bort alla rekommendationer (i realtid) mot ett attribut som skickas när användaren öppnar en sida där rekommendationerna visas.

  • Använd statiska regler för att begränsa vilka objekt som ska tas med i rekommendationen (i stället för att använda samlingar).

  • Du kan skapa så många dynamiska inkluderingsregler som behövs. Inkluderingsreglerna kopplas till en AND-operator. Alla regler måste uppfyllas för att ett objekt ska kunna inkluderas i en rekommendation.

Följande alternativ är tillgängliga för dynamisk filtrering:

Alternativet för dynamisk filtrering
Information
Matchande entitetsattribut
Filtrera dynamiskt genom att jämföra en pool med potentiella rekommendationsobjekt med ett specifikt objekt som användarna har interagerat med.
Använd Entity Attribute Matching när du vill visa rekommendationer som mest lockar besökaren, till exempel besökarens favoritvarumärke.
Matchning av profilattribut
Filtrera dynamiskt genom att jämföra objekt (entiteter) med ett värde i användarens profil.
Använd Profile Attribute Matching när du vill visa rekommendationer som matchar ett värde som lagras i besökarens profil, till exempel storlek eller favoritmärke.
Parametermatchning
Filtrera dynamiskt genom att jämföra objekt (entiteter) med ett värde i begäran (API eller mbox).
Använd Parameter Matching för att rekommendera innehåll som matchar sidparametrarna eller besökarens parametrar, till exempel enhetsdimensioner eller geopositionering.

Filtrera efter värde

Följande alternativ är tillgängliga för filtrering efter värde:

Filtrera efter värde, alternativ
Information
Statiskt filter
Ange manuellt ett eller flera statiska värden som ska filtreras.

Tillgängliga operatorer operators

Dynamiska kriterier och kampanjer är mycket kraftfullare än statiska kriterier och kampanjer och ger bättre resultat och engagemang.

I följande exempel ges allmänna idéer om hur ni kan använda dynamiska kampanjer och undantag i era marknadsföringssatsningar:

Operator
Exempel
Lika med
(tillgängligt med entitetsattributmatchning, matchning av profilattribut, parametermatchning och statiskt filter.)

När en besökare visar ett objekt på din webbplats (till exempel en produkt, artikel eller film) kan du använda operatorn lika i dynamiska kampanjer för att marknadsföra andra element från:

  • Samma varumärke
  • Samma kategori
  • Samma kategori OCH från varumärket
  • Samma butik
Inte lika med
(tillgängligt med entitetsattributmatchning, matchning av profilattribut, parametermatchning och statiskt filter.)

Om du använder operatorn"inte jämför" i dynamiska kampanjer kan du befordra andra saker när en besökare visar ett objekt på din webbplats (till exempel en produkt, artikel eller film):

  • En annan TV-serie
  • En annan genre
  • En annan produktserie
  • Ett annat format-ID
Innehåller inte delsträngen
(tillgänglig med entitetsattributmatchning, matchning av profilattribut, parametermatchning och statiskt filter.)

När en besökare visar ett objekt på webbplatsen (till exempel en produkt) kan du använda operatorn"innehåller inte delsträng" för att marknadsföra andra element som:

  • Titeln innehåller inte ett svingord
Börjar med
(tillgängligt med entitetsattributmatchning, matchning av profilattribut, parametermatchning och statiskt filter.)

När en besökare visar ett objekt på webbplatsen (till exempel en produkt) kan du använda operatorn"börjar med" för att marknadsföra andra saker som:

  • Produktnamnet börjar med iPhone
Slutar med
(tillgängligt med matchning av enhetsattribut, matchning av profilattribut, matchning av parametrar och statiskt filter.)

När en besökare visar ett objekt på webbplatsen (till exempel en produkt) kan du använda operatorn"slutar med" för att marknadsföra andra saker som:

  • Innehållet slutar med EN, som anger engelska
Är större än eller lika med
(tillgängligt med entitetsattributmatchning, matchning av profilattribut, parametermatchning och statiskt filter.)

När en besökare visar ett objekt på din webbplats (till exempel en produkt) kan du använda operatorn"är större än eller lika med" för att marknadsföra andra element som:

  • Samma kostnad eller dyrare
Är mindre än eller lika med
(tillgängligt med entitetsattributmatchning, matchning av profilattribut, parametermatchning och statiskt filter.)

När en besökare visar ett objekt på din webbplats (till exempel en produkt) kan du använda operatorn"är mindre än eller lika med" för att marknadsföra andra element som:

  • Samma kostnad eller billigare
  • Exkludera objekt som är billigare
Är mellan
(tillgängligt med matchning av enhetsattribut, matchning av profilattribut och parametermatchning.)

När en besökare visar ett objekt på din webbplats (till exempel en produkt, artikel eller film) kan du använda operatorn"är mellan" i dynamiska kampanjer för att marknadsföra andra element som är:

  • Mer kostsam
  • Mindre kostsam
  • Kostnad plus eller minus 30 %
  • Senare avsnitt under samma säsong
  • Tidigare böcker i en serie
Finns i listan
(tillgänglig med matchning av profilattribut och parametermatchning.)

När en besökare visar ett objekt på webbplatsen (till exempel en produkt, artikel eller film) kan du använda operatorn"finns i listan" för profilattributsmatchning för att befordra andra element som:

  • Tillgängligt i besökarens geografi

Exempel: Du vill bara rekommendera objekt som är tillgängliga i en besökares geografiska område.
Filterregeln kan se ut så här:
availableGeographies list contains an item in user.currentGeography
Obs! När du använder den här operatorn förväntas en lista på regelns högra sida.

Finns inte i listan
(tillgänglig med matchning av profilattribut och parametermatchning.)

Om du använder operatorn"finns inte i listan" för att matcha profilattribut kan du utesluta andra objekt som är:

  • I listan med de tio senaste objekten som besökaren har visat

Exempel: Du vill inte befordra element som besökaren nyligen har visat och inte visat något intresse för.
Din filtreringsregel kan se ut så här:
id is not contained in list user.lastViewedItems
Obs! När du använder den här operatorn förväntas en lista på regelns högra sida.

Listan innehåller ett objekt i
(tillgängligt med entitetsattributmatchning, matchning av profilattribut och parametermatchning.)

Om du använder operatorn"list contains an item in" i profilattributsmatchningen kan du befordra andra element som är:

  • Associerad med en av besökarens favoritteam

Exempel: Du vill rekommendera spel som är associerade med en av besökarens favoritteam.
Din filtreringsregel kan se ut så här:
teamsPlaying list contains an item in user.favoriteTeams
Obs! När du använder den här operatorn förväntas en lista på båda sidor av regeln.

Listan innehåller inte något objekt i
(tillgängligt med entitetsattributmatchning, matchning av profilattribut och parametermatchning.)

Om du använder operatorn"list does not contain an item in" i parameterattributmatchning kan du utesluta andra objekt som är:

  • Finns i en lista över förbjudna typer

Exempel: Du vill utesluta objekt som är tillgängliga för besökare som är vuxna, till exempel tobak och alkohol.
Din filtreringsregel kan se ut så här:
itemType is not contained in list mbox.prohibitedTypes
Obs! När du använder den här operatorn förväntas en lista på båda sidor av regeln.

Listan innehåller alla objekt i
(tillgänglig med entitetsattributmatchning, matchning av profilattribut och parametermatchning.)

Om du använder operatorn"list contains all items in" i profilattributsmatchning kan du befordra andra element som:

  • Inkludera en uppsättning färdigheter
  • Inkludera en uppsättning obligatoriska ingredienser

Exempel 1: Anta att en besökare har en uppsättning färdigheter (Java, C++ och HTML). Objekten i katalogen är jobb med nödvändiga kunskaper (Java och HTML). Du vill se till att besökarprofilen innehåller alla nödvändiga kunskaper innan du rekommenderar jobbet till besökaren.
Din filtreringsregel kan se ut så här:
profile.jobSeekerSkills contains all items in entity.requiredSkills
Exempel 2: Anta att en användare har en lista med panelingredienser. Mottagaren har en lista över obligatoriska ingredienser. Du måste se till att besökarens profil innehåller alla nödvändiga ingredienser innan du rekommenderar receptet till besökaren.
Din filtreringsregel kan se ut så här:
profile.ingredientsInPantry contains all items in recipe.ingredientsRequired
Obs! När du använder den här operatorn förväntas en lista på båda sidor av regeln.

Listan innehåller inte alla objekt i
(tillgänglig med entitetsattributmatchning, matchning av profilattribut och parametermatchning.)

Om du använder operatorn"list does not contain all items in" i entitetsattributmatchningen kan du befordra andra element som:

  • Inkludera inte en uppsättning team

Exempel: Anta att ett idrottsevenemang innehåller två team. Besökarens profil anger att besökaren inte vill visa spel för dessa team. Du bör se till att du inte rekommenderar ett spel om dessa team spelar.
Din filtreringsregel kan se ut så här:
profile.leastfavoriteTeams does not contain all items in entity.teamsPlaying
Obs! När du använder den här operatorn förväntas en lista på båda sidor av regeln.

Hantera tomma värden vid filtrering efter entitetsattributmatchning, matchning av profilattribut och parametermatchning section_7D30E04116DB47BEA6FF840A3424A4C8

Du kan välja flera alternativ för att hantera tomma värden när du filtrerar efter Entity Attribute Matching, Profile Attribute Matching och Parameter Matching för avslutningskriterier och kampanjer.

Tidigare returnerades inga resultat om ett värde var tomt. Med listrutan Om x är tom kan du välja vilken åtgärd som ska utföras om villkoret har tomma värden, vilket visas på följande bild:

empty_value image

Om du vill välja önskad åtgärd håller du pekaren över kugghjulsikonen ( icon_istället-bilden ) och väljer önskad åtgärd:

Åtgärd
Finns för
Information
Ignore this filtering rule
Profile Attribute Matching och Parameter Matching
Den här åtgärden är standard för Profile Attribute Matching och Parameter Matching.
Det här alternativet anger att regeln ignoreras. Om det till exempel finns tre filtreringsregler och den tredje regeln inte skickar några värden, i stället för att inte returnera några resultat, kan du helt enkelt ignorera den tredje regeln med de tomma värdena.
Do not show any results for this criteria
(Endast villkor)
Entity Attribute Matching, Profile Attribute Matching och Parameter Matching
Den här åtgärden är standard för Entity Attribute Matching.
Den här åtgärden är hur Target hanterade tomma värden innan det här alternativet lades till: inga resultat visas för det här villkoret.
Do not promote any items
(Endast erbjudanden)
Entity Attribute Matching, Profile Attribute Matching och Parameter Matching
Den här åtgärden är standard för Entity Attribute Matching.
Den här åtgärden är hur Target hanterade tomma värden innan det här alternativet lades till: inga resultat visas för det här villkoret.
Use a static value
Entity Attribute Matching, Profile Attribute Matching och Parameter Matching
Om ett värde är tomt kan du välja att använda ett statiskt värde.

Caveats caveats

IMPORTANT
Olika datatypsattribut kanske inte är kompatibla med operatorerna "equals" och "does not equal" under körning. Använd värdena Value, Margin, Inventory och Environment klokt till höger om den vänstra sidan har fördefinierade attribut eller anpassade attribut.

left_right image

I följande tabell visas gällande regler och regler som kanske inte är kompatibla under körning:

Kompatibla regler
Regler som kan vara inkompatibla
värde - är mellan - 90 % och 110 % av aktuell artikels - salesValue
salesValue - är mellan - 90 % och 110 % av aktuell artikels - värde
värde - är mellan - 90 % och 110 % av det aktuella objektets - värde
clearancePrice - är mellan - 90 % och 110 % av aktuell artikels - marginal
marginal - är mellan - 90 % och 110 % av aktuell artikels - marginal
storeInventory - lika med - aktuell artikel - lager
lager - är lika med - aktuell artikel - lager
recommendation-more-help
3d9ad939-5908-4b30-aac1-a4ad253cd654